Zinedine Zidane has been officially appointed as the new head coach of the French national football team, the French Football Federation (FFF) confirmed Tuesday. This marks Zidane's return to management after a five-year hiatus. He previously expressed a long-held ambition to lead the national team, where he enjoyed a distinguished playing career. Zidane’s appointment signals the end of Didier Deschamps’ era as coach. The news follows speculation and anticipation surrounding the position. This new role allows Zidane to embark on a new chapter, aiming to replicate his success from his playing days in a coaching capacity. He is expected to begin building for future competitions.
